My original target (several weeks ago) was to locate the most popular
non-fiction titles at the high school level.  I had many requests for a hit
and a few excellent suggestions but I was hoping for a broader base of
input.  Now that we have been joined in the school year by more of the
country, I am reposting my refined request--

REFINED REQUEST:
I am getting more requests for a hit than ideas.   I was wondering if some
of you could run circ reports on non-fiction, like the excellent list for
the top secondary reads posted by Jo Lewis awhile back (fiction but for Dave
Pelzer's books).  I do think high school students will still read non-
fiction books as recreational reading.  I will compile the results and post
a hit.

I ran reports in my catalog and came up with the following top checkouts
(keep in mind my collection is in need of improvement!)

000s-Guiness Book of World Records
100s-Chicken Soup for the Teenage Soul
200s-no clear winner--numerous mythology books
300s-History of the U.S. Marine Corps (ROTC program here is Marines)
400s-Rhyming Dictionary of the English Language
500s-Kingfisher Science Encyclopedia
600s-Slowcooker Magic in Minutes (this one mystifies me)
700s-Draw 50 Cars, Trucks, and Motorcycles
800s-Readings on the Canterbury Tales (English assignment)
900s-A Place to Hide / Jayne Pettit (which I am replacing as it is worn out)
